Output 95c399cc92b3f199ab64bc246294af29d46d26b1b49ebca09d1b65220f3392cd:53

value
1062882
script pubkey
OP_0 OP_PUSHBYTES_20 efe554bcc2784245d04841452e852ffc6b1a4d9c
address
bc1qalj4f0xz0ppyt5zgg9zjapf0l3435nvujxx2l9
transaction
95c399cc92b3f199ab64bc246294af29d46d26b1b49ebca09d1b65220f3392cd
spent
true